In enhancement to elbows, carbon steel pipe fittings additionally include tees, which attach 3 areas of pipe, developing joints for liquid circulation. Equal tees are utilized when the linking branches are of the exact same size, while reducing tees are utilized when the branch pipe is of a smaller sized size. A234 WPB tee fittings exhibit the reliability and quality expected from high-grade carbon steel products, making them popular choices among contractors and engineers.
Pipe bends also play a critical role in the adaptability of piping systems, enabling creative transmitting of pipelines around obstacles. Available in various radius levels such as 3D bends and 5D bends, these fittings minimize turbulence and maintain smooth circulation, consequently enhancing the total effectiveness of the system. Butt weld bends are particularly favored for their capacity to produce strong joints that contribute to the long life and dependability of pipe setups.

Along with common fittings, pipe bends include one more layer of adaptability to piping systems. Requirement bends, such as 90-degree bends, are indispensable to directing circulation without sharp edges that might hinder performance. For applications calling for steady shifts, 5D bends and 3D bends are suitable, providing smoother reversals to lessen pressure loss. These butt weld bends are engineered to match the essential specifications for pressure scores, thus guaranteeing compatibility and safety within the system.
Along with standard carbon steel fittings, stainless steel fittings are progressively being made use of in applications that need added resistance to corrosion and greater visual appeal. Stainless fittings, while normally more costly than carbon steel alternatives, provide special advantages in specific atmospheres where direct exposure to the elements or destructive materials is a concern. The range discovered within the carbon steel fittings classification is huge. Pipe elbows, specifically the 45-degree and 90-degree elbows, use reliable directional adjustments in piping systems. A234 WPB fittings, a classification referring to a particular grade of carbon steel, further enhance this convenience. They can be found in different types, including seamless and welded elbows, providing alternatives for various types of installations. The selection in between seamless fittings and their welded counterparts typically relies on application requirements, with seamless options usually using higher toughness and deterioration resistance.
The seamless nature of specific fittings, such as seamless elbows and tees, enhances their efficiency in high-stress applications. These fittings reduce the threat of weld problems or failures that might happen in welded variations, offering significant advantages popular atmospheres like oil and gas exploration.
